I'm reviewing a document in Word 2003. It seems that it's not possible to add
a "comment" in a footnote.

Is that correct? Is there any way around this limitation?

Yes, that is correct. You could select the footnote reference mark in the
text and attach a comment to that.

To help your reader, start your comment with "In this footnote" -- but
don't use the footnote number, since it won't change in the Comment
balloon in case the footnote numbering of the document changes.
